Pacific Coast Riding Day 1, Bellingham to Port Townsend

75 miles, 3,700' of elevation gain, foggy
   Unfortunately, we had a good deal of fog for most of the ride. I'm sure the views would have been quite impressive with the San Juan Islands well within sight but alas we struggled with less than a mile of visibility.
   No, the ride is not flat. The hills are not long but we had several climbs well over 10% with a couple over 15%. We did arrive in time to make the 3 pm ferry and arrived in Port Townsend in beautiful weather so enjoyed the sights during the crossing. We spent the night in Fort Worden where we were assigned the officers housing. A little dated but really charming with all of us having our own room. No wifi but no one cared as we were outside taking in the sights. Our chef made an amazing meal and the 33 of us were happy even if it was a long day for some of our group as they got lost.
